Description

This property offers a spacious entrance hall that leads into a versatile living space. The triple-aspect sitting room is filled with natural light and overlooks the garden, creating an inviting atmosphere. Adjacent to this area is the dining room, which connects to a well-equipped kitchen featuring ample cupboard space, an electric hob, and a separate oven and grill. While the kitchen serves its purpose effectively, it presents an opportunity for modernization, allowing new owners to tailor it to their taste. Accessed from the kitchen is a practical lean-to area, perfect for storing bicycles and gardening tools, with entrances to both front and rear gardens. A staircase from the entrance hall guides you to a generous landing that services four bedrooms and provides access to the loft. The principal bedroom stands out with its dual aspect, ensuring abundant sunlight throughout the day. Additionally, there are three more bedrooms—one double and two singles—each equipped with built-in storage solutions. The family bathroom on this level also has potential for updating. A notable feature of this home is the sun terrace accessible from the landing, which enjoys a desirable south-west facing aspect. Outside, you'll find a gated driveway accommodating at least two vehicles leading to a garage with an up-and-over door. The expansive rear garden spans approximately 70ft and is divided into two distinct sections; it boasts direct access from both the sitting room and lean-to area. Immediately off the house, a patio invites relaxed outdoor moments while enjoying views of the landscaped lawn bordered by mature shrubs. Further beyond lies another garden section historically utilized as a vegetable plot, complete with fruit trees—a reminder of its productive past. The front garden adds curb appeal with its well-maintained lawn and shrub borders while providing convenience qualities such as an outdoor tap. This property has been cared for by its current owners but does present several areas where modern improvements can enhance value. Situated in a sought-after area close to local amenities including shops, cafés, healthcare facilities, and schools makes it ideal for families or those looking for rental opportunities. Regular bus services connect conveniently to Exeter city centre and nearby locations such as Topsham with its scenic waterways and cycle paths along the Exe estuary. Countess Wear itself offers essential village conveniences like parks and community spaces while being just two miles from Exeter's vibrant city life. With good transport links including easy access to major roadways such as M5 and A380, commuting is straightforward leading to potential investment appeal given the ongoing development in the area.
